Purifying and directional selection in overlapping prokaryotic genes

Igor B Rogozin1, Alexey N Spiridonov, Alexander V Sorokin

  • 1National Center for Biotechnology Information, National Library of Medicine, National Institutes of Health, Bethesda, MD 20894, USA.

Summary

Overlapping genes utilize the same DNA sequence for two proteins. A conserved phase bias in prokaryotic overlapping genes suggests directional selection during their evolution from noncoding DNA.
